Superior Structural Integrity and Durability

The foundation of this mounting solution lies in its use of high-grade aluminum. Aluminum offers an exceptional strength-to-weight ratio, making it ideal for supporting heavy horn antennas while minimizing overall system weight. This is particularly crucial in applications where weight is a critical factor, such as aerospace or mobile installations. The flat corner groove design further enhances structural integrity by providing a large surface area contact point between the bracket and the antenna, distributing stress evenly and preventing point loading which could lead to cracking or failure.

Furthermore, the precision machining involved in the manufacturing process ensures a consistent, accurate fit. This minimizes the potential for misalignment, which can significantly impact antenna performance. The tight tolerances employed in the manufacturing process also contribute to the solution's overall durability, ensuring long-term reliability even under extreme conditions, including vibration, shock, and temperature fluctuations.

Unlike some mounting solutions that rely on simple clamping mechanisms, this bracket utilizes a robust interlocking design. This secure connection prevents movement and vibration-induced degradation of the signal, ensuring consistent performance over time. This interlocking design also simplifies installation, reducing the risk of human error and the need for specialized tools.

Optimized Signal Performance

Signal integrity is paramount in any antenna system. The design of this mounting solution directly contributes to improved signal performance by minimizing signal loss and interference. The use of aluminum, a highly conductive material, ensures minimal signal attenuation. The flat, smooth surface of the bracket minimizes reflections and scattering of electromagnetic waves, ensuring a cleaner, more consistent signal transmission.

The precise alignment afforded by the design further enhances signal performance. Any misalignment between the antenna and the mounting structure can lead to significant signal degradation. The accurate fitting and robust connection provided by the High Performance Connector Flat Corner Groove Aluminum Horn Bracket Mounting Solution virtually eliminates this possibility. The result is a significant improvement in signal quality, leading to better data transmission rates and reduced error rates.

The design also facilitates ease of cable management. The integrated cable routing features within the bracket protect the cables from damage and weather elements, maintaining optimal cable performance and extending system longevity. This is particularly beneficial in demanding environments where environmental factors could quickly compromise the performance of less robust systems.

Ease of Installation and Maintenance

Traditional antenna mounting solutions can be time-consuming and complex to install. The High Performance Connector Flat Corner Groove Aluminum Horn Bracket Mounting Solution simplifies this process significantly. The precise design allows for quick and easy attachment of the antenna to the bracket. The interlocking design reduces the need for complex adjustments and ensures a secure fit without the use of specialized tools or extensive training.

Maintenance is also simplified. The robust construction and corrosion resistance of the aluminum bracket minimize the need for frequent inspection or repairs. The accessibility of the cable management features within the bracket makes routine maintenance tasks straightforward, reducing downtime and ensuring the continued smooth operation of the antenna system.

The modularity of this system is another significant benefit, which allows for easy adaptation to a range of antenna types and sizes. This versatility reduces the need for multiple specialized mounting solutions, simplifying inventory management and streamlining installation across different projects and applications. This streamlined approach reduces overall costs and time requirements.
